BACKGROUND
Background
The Guilford CARES Emergency Rental and Utilities Assistance Program began on February 8, 2021 to assist families impacted by the COVID-19 pandemic with rent and/or utilities. Guilford County received $7,252,721.90 from the US Treasury and $747,279 in County funding. To date, the program has received approximately 1,050 applicants and has spent approximately $1.35 million.
This proposal is to utilize a portion of the approximately $747,000 county allotment towards the Guilford CARES Emergency Rental Utility Assistance Program to assist families with rent and/or utilities who exceed the 80% area median income limits based on their family size.
We continue to receive applications for families who meet all qualifications for the ERUA program eligibility except they have exceeded the income limits. With aligning income guidelines based on 200% Federal Poverty Level, these families could potentially receive much needed assistance through the program
We would utilize the 2021 Federal Poverty Income Guidelines - 200% FPL income levels monthly/yearly as below to determine program eligibility for families. All other program policies and guidelines remain the same.

BUDGET IMPACT
Budget Impact
NO ADDITIONAL COUNTY FUNDS REQUIRED
